Question
How do you localize custom literals in IBM Sterling Store Web?
Cause
Custom literals are not appearing in Spanish locale.
Answer
- Go to \extensions\wsc\webpages\nls and update Extension_bundle.js file as below:
Add : "<language_code>":true
thus for spanish ( es),
---------------------------------------------------------
define({ root:
{ "extn_new_test":"new test",
},
"es": true // Add this line
});
---------------------------------------------------------
- Go to \extensions\wsc\webpages\nls and create a new folder "es".
- Create Extension_bundle.js file inside the \extensions\wsc\webpages\nls\es folder and specify the localized string for the bundle key.
NOTE:
Add localized strings in file \extensions\wsc\webpages\nls\es\Extension_bundle.js for bundle key as
below :
---------------------------------------------------------
define(
{
"extn_new_test":"<corresponding text in spanish>"
});
---------------------------------------------------------
Make sure root: is not be specified in the created bundle file.
- Login to application with user assigned to Spanish locale.
